Cracks Emerge in Tangier’s $30 Million Coastal Promenade, One Year After Completion

Cracks have appeared on the ground of the Gueznaia corniche, in the outskirts of Tangier, built at great expense only a year ago.
These cracks were observed on the ground of the corniche overlooking the Sidi Qassim beach, near Tangier International Airport, reports Al3omk, deploring the appearance of these deformations only a year after the completion of this infrastructure.
The project, which cost 300 million dirhams, was carried out as part of the green space development and urban planning program of the Gueznaia municipality, with a total amount of 700 million dirhams.
The work had been carried out under the supervision of the governor of the Tangier-Tetouan-Al Hoceima region, the Agency for the Development and Revitalization of the Northern Regions and the municipality of Gueznaia.
